D-Maximus_Primal wrote:Autobase Aichi has released to us a picture of what is to come with Masterpiece Inferno as his die-cast accessory. This time it's not a coin though, but rather a small die cast Optimus Prime! The little Prime looks to be based on the MP 10 style of design and will stand an inch and a half tall. Check out the image below, and let us know if this is something you will like to see with your Inferno!

"Megatron Gold Ver. (12/2014)
ID number: MP-05G
Accessories: Fusion cannon, energon mace, energy dagger, laser pistol, Kremzeek figure, Reflector figure
A gold-chrome redeco of the original MP-5 mold, Megatron Gold Version is a Hasbro Asia release under the TakaraTomy label (making it the first TakaraTomy Masterpiece to not be released, thus far, in Japan). It comes with all the same accessories as the original release as well as a new, non-transforming Reflector in camera mode."
